Understanding Propeller Pitch and Diameter

The propeller pitch and diameter are crucial factors to consider when selecting a prop for your 50Hp Mercury 4 Stroke. The pitch of a propeller is the distance it would move forward in one full rotation, assuming it’s moving through a solid substance. A higher pitch propeller will result in higher speeds, but may struggle with acceleration and pulling power. On the other hand, a lower pitch propeller will provide more torque and better acceleration, but may not reach the same top speeds.

When it comes to diameter, a larger propeller can provide more stability and better handling, especially in rough waters. However, it may also increase the risk of cavitation, which can lead to reduced performance and increased wear on the propeller and engine. A smaller diameter propeller, on the other hand, can provide better performance in shallow waters and reduce the risk of cavitation, but may not provide the same level of stability as a larger propeller.

To determine the optimal pitch and diameter for your 50Hp Mercury 4 Stroke, you’ll need to consider your specific boating needs and preferences. If you prioritize speed and are willing to sacrifice some acceleration, a higher pitch propeller may be the best choice. However, if you need a propeller that can handle heavy loads or provide exceptional acceleration, a lower pitch propeller may be more suitable.

Troubleshooting Common Issues With Props For 50Hp Mercury 4 Stroke

Despite proper installation and maintenance, issues can still arise with your propeller, affecting the performance and efficiency of your 50Hp Mercury 4 Stroke engine. One common issue is cavitation, which occurs when air bubbles form on the surface of the propeller, reducing its performance and increasing wear. To troubleshoot cavitation, you can try adjusting the trim of your engine or replacing the propeller with one that has a different pitch or diameter.

Another common issue is vibration, which can be caused by an imbalanced propeller or a bent propeller shaft. To troubleshoot vibration, you can try balancing the propeller or replacing it with a new one. You should also inspect the propeller shaft for any signs of damage or corrosion, and replace it if necessary.

In addition to cavitation and vibration, you may also experience issues with your propeller’s performance, such as reduced speed or acceleration. To troubleshoot performance issues, you can try adjusting the pitch or diameter of the propeller, or replacing it with a different type of propeller. How do I determine the correct prop pitch for my 50HP Mercury 4-stroke engine?

Determining the correct prop pitch for a 50HP Mercury 4-stroke engine involves considering several factors, including the engine’s RPM range, the boat’s hull design, and the intended use of the boat. A good starting point is to consult the manufacturer’s recommendations for prop pitch, which can usually be found in the engine’s manual or on the manufacturer’s website. You should also consider the boat’s current propeller and its performance, as well as any upgrades or modifications that have been made to the engine or hull.

To fine-tune the prop pitch, you may need to experiment with different pitches and observe the engine’s performance. You can use a tachometer to measure the engine’s RPM and adjust the prop pitch accordingly. It’s also a good idea to consult with a professional propeller specialist or a marine mechanic who can help you determine the correct prop pitch for your specific application. They can use specialized tools and software to analyze the engine’s performance and recommend the optimal prop pitch. By finding the correct prop pitch, you can improve the engine’s performance, fuel efficiency, and overall satisfaction with your boating experience.

Can I use a prop designed for a 2-stroke engine on a 50HP Mercury 4-stroke engine?

It’s generally not recommended to use a prop designed for a 2-stroke engine on a 50HP Mercury 4-stroke engine. 2-stroke and 4-stroke engines have different power characteristics and operate at different RPM ranges, which can affect the prop’s performance and efficiency. A prop designed for a 2-stroke engine may not provide the optimal pitch and diameter for a 4-stroke engine, which can result in reduced performance, decreased fuel efficiency, and increased wear on the engine.

Using a prop designed for a 2-stroke engine on a 4-stroke engine can also cause damage to the engine or propeller. 4-stroke engines typically produce more torque and operate at lower RPM ranges than 2-stroke engines, which can put additional stress on the propeller and engine. This can lead to premature wear, vibration, and other problems. It’s best to use a prop specifically designed for a 4-stroke engine, and to consult with a professional or refer to the manufacturer’s recommendations to ensure you choose the right prop for your specific engine and application.
